KSh1.58M Salary at Centre of Fake Degree Case Against Ex-Machakos Chief Officer | BossNana International Radio

Former Machakos County Chief Officer Joseph Mutwiwa Munyao faces criminal charges following allegations that he used forged academic qualifications to land a high-ranking position within the devolved unit.

Detectives from the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ission (EACC) arrested Munyao on Monday, August 31. He appeared before the Machakos Law Courts the following day, where he pleaded not guilty to all charges.

According to EACC findings, Munyao allegedly forged a 2004 Bachelor of Commerce degree certificate in Accounting from the University of Nairobi. Investigators also accuse him of falsifying a Certified Public Accountant (CPA) Final Examination Certificate dated June 2019.

Anti-graft officers claim Munyao presented both fraudulent documents to secure an appointment as Chief Officer for Industry and Innovation. He served in that capacity from January to November 2023, drawing a cumulative salary of Ksh.1,585,967.90.

Following thorough investigations, the EACC submitted the inquiry file to the Director of Public Prosecutions (DPP), who authorized prosecution on charges of forgery of academic certificates, uttering a false document, and fraudulent acquisition of public property.

The court granted Munyao a cash bail of Ksh.1 million, offering an alternative bond of Ksh.2 million with a similar surety.

Beyond the criminal case, the EACC confirmed it will institute civil proceedings to recover all salaries and allowances paid to Munyao during his tenure. Munyao now awaits trial.
